How Unsupervised Learning is Transforming Financial Trading Strategies
I. Introduction
The financial markets are complex and ever-evolving ecosystems where trading strategies play a crucial role in determining economic outcomes. Traditional financial trading strategies often rely on historical data and expert insights to make predictions. However, as the quantity and complexity of data increase, there is a pressing need for more sophisticated methods of analysis.
Unsupervised learning, a subset of artificial intelligence (AI), presents an innovative approach to tackling these challenges. By enabling systems to identify patterns and structures in unlabeled data, unsupervised learning is revolutionizing how trading strategies are formulated and executed.
This article aims to explore the transformative impact of unsupervised learning on financial trading strategies, highlighting its principles, applications, and future potential in the financial sector.
II. Understanding Unsupervised Learning
A. Definition and core principles of unsupervised learning
Unsupervised learning is a type of machine learning that deals with input data that is not labeled, meaning the algorithm must discover the underlying structure and patterns without any explicit guidance. This approach is particularly useful for exploring large datasets and identifying hidden correlations.
B. Differences between supervised and unsupervised learning
In contrast to supervised learning, where models are trained on labeled datasets to predict outcomes, unsupervised learning focuses on clustering, association, and dimensionality reduction.
- Supervised Learning: Requires labeled data, used for classification and regression tasks.
- Unsupervised Learning: Does not require labels, used for clustering, anomaly detection, and data visualization.
C. Common algorithms used in unsupervised learning
Several key algorithms are commonly employed in unsupervised learning:
- K-Means Clustering: Groups data points into K clusters based on their features.
- Hierarchical Clustering: Builds a tree of clusters for a more detailed analysis.
- Principal Component Analysis (PCA): Reduces dimensionality of data while preserving variance.
- Autoencoders: Neural networks designed for efficient data compression and reconstruction.
III. The Role of Data in Financial Trading
A. Types of data used in financial markets
The financial markets generate vast amounts of data, which can be categorized as follows:
- Historical Data: Past prices, trading volumes, and other relevant metrics.
- Real-time Data: Current market conditions, news, and social media sentiment.
- Alternative Data: Non-traditional datasets, such as satellite imagery and web traffic.
B. Challenges of data analysis in trading
Data analysis in trading presents several challenges, including:
- High dimensionality leading to overfitting.
- Noisy data resulting from market volatility.
- Rapidly changing market conditions that require adaptive strategies.
C. Importance of pattern recognition and anomaly detection
Pattern recognition and anomaly detection are critical for identifying trading opportunities and risks. Unsupervised learning excels in these areas by revealing hidden patterns and flagging unusual market behavior.
IV. How Unsupervised Learning is Applied in Trading
A. Clustering techniques for market segmentation
Clustering algorithms are used to segment markets and identify groups of similar assets or trading behaviors. This segmentation allows traders to tailor their strategies to specific market conditions.
B. Dimensionality reduction for feature extraction
Dimensionality reduction techniques like PCA help simplify complex datasets by reducing the number of features while retaining essential information. This leads to more efficient modeling and improved performance.
C. Use of unsupervised learning in risk assessment
Unsupervised learning can enhance risk assessment by identifying clusters of assets with similar risk profiles and detecting anomalies that may indicate financial distress or market manipulation.
V. Case Studies: Successful Implementations
A. Examples of financial institutions utilizing unsupervised learning
Several prominent financial institutions have successfully implemented unsupervised learning techniques:
- Goldman Sachs: Utilizes clustering algorithms to enhance trading strategies and market analysis.
- J.P. Morgan: Employs PCA for risk management and portfolio optimization.
B. Analysis of trading strategies enhanced by unsupervised techniques
These institutions have reported improved decision-making processes, with unsupervised learning helping to uncover hidden market signals and optimize trading strategies.
C. Quantitative results and performance metrics
Performance metrics indicate that trading strategies enhanced by unsupervised learning have outperformed traditional methods, with increased returns and lower risks over time.
VI. Advantages of Unsupervised Learning in Trading
A. Improved predictive power and accuracy
Unsupervised learning allows for more accurate predictions by leveraging complex patterns in data that may be overlooked by traditional methods.
B. Reduced reliance on human intuition and biases
By utilizing data-driven approaches, unsupervised learning minimizes the impact of human biases and enhances decision-making consistency.
C. Enhanced capability to adapt to changing market conditions
The ability to continuously learn from new data enables trading strategies to adapt quickly to market shifts and emerging trends.
VII. Challenges and Considerations
A. Limitations of unsupervised learning in financial applications
Despite its advantages, unsupervised learning has limitations, including challenges in interpreting results and validating models.
B. Ethical considerations and the risk of overfitting
There are ethical considerations regarding the use of AI in finance, particularly the risk of overfitting models to historical data, which may lead to poor future performance.
C. The need for human oversight and expertise
Human expertise remains crucial in overseeing AI-driven trading strategies to ensure that ethical standards are met and that the models are functioning as intended.
VIII. The Future of Financial Trading with Unsupervised Learning
A. Emerging trends and technologies in AI and finance
The integration of AI technologies, including unsupervised learning, is expected to continue transforming the financial landscape, with advancements in natural language processing and reinforcement learning.
B. Predictions for the evolution of trading strategies
Future trading strategies will likely become increasingly automated and data-driven, with a greater emphasis on real-time analytics and adaptive learning systems.
C. Conclusion: The potential impact on the financial industry and market behavior
Unsupervised learning is poised to have a significant impact on the financial industry, enhancing trading strategies, improving risk management, and redefining market behavior. As technology continues to evolve, the potential for unsupervised learning to reshape financial trading will only grow, offering exciting opportunities for investors and institutions alike.